What We Offer

Fall Arrest Safety Netting

Installed below high-level work areas to catch and protect workers in the event of a fall. A vital safety solution for roofing and steel erection work.

Overnetting

Installed above fragile or deteriorating roof surfaces (such as asbestos sheets or roof lights), overnetting protects workers from falling through and is commonly used during refurbishment projects.

Sacrificial Netting

Sacrificial nets are installed as part of the roofing process and remain in place permanently, allowing roof cladding or sheet systems to be installed over the top. These nets are not removed after the job and are ideal for certain new-build or over-sheeting applications where traditional net recovery is not required.

Debris Netting & Edge Protection

Prevents tools, materials, and debris from falling off structures, protecting workers and the public below while maintaining a clean and controlled site environment.
